Output 4fecfa27830a5cc5807bdf71e4fa3cd7036469a8f50849c31d4841fc95689c8f:0

value
44342
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77343fa9a809531bca0cfa855b1d856e5a19cdc3 OP_EQUAL
address
3CZJvg2WCdDj6DC1NiUUFYycueHwD7LyHS
transaction
4fecfa27830a5cc5807bdf71e4fa3cd7036469a8f50849c31d4841fc95689c8f
confirmations
57928
spent
true